Transtore ‑ Language Translate
Meets our highest standards for performance, design, and integration. Learn moreOpens in new window
Reviews (800)
Overall rating
4.7
November 23, 2024
wdafedsvbdgfvdsqasdfvbvdcsdcvf
WOMONA.COM
India
5 minutes using the app